The Language of Daily Life in England (1400-1800) is an important state-of-the art account of historical sociolinguistic and socio-pragmatic research. Tabla de Contenidos:
- The language of daily life in the history of English : studying how macro meets micro / Minna Palander-Collin, Minna Nevala, Arja Nurmi
- Negotiating interpersonal identities in writing : code-switching practices in Charles Burney's correspondence / Päivi Pahta and Arja Nurmi
- Patterns of interaction : self-mention and addressee inclusion in the letters of Nathaniel Bacon and his correspondents / Minna Palander-Collin
- Referential terms and expressions in eighteenth-century letters : a case study on the Lunar men of Birmingham / Minna Nevala
- Methodological and practical aspects of historical network analysis : a case study of the Bluestocking letters / Anni Sairio
- Grasshoppers and blind beetles : caregiver language in early modern English correspondence / Terttu Nevalainen
- Lifespan changes in the language of three early modern gentlemen / Helena Raumolin-Brunberg
- Singular you was/were variation and English normative grammars in the eighteenth century / Mikko Laitinen
- Encountering and appropriating the other : East India Company merchants and foreign terminology / Samuli Kaislaniemi
- Everyday possessions : family and identity in the correspondence of John Paston / Teo Juvonen.
